问答网首页 > 网络技术 > 源码 > 怎么自己创作游戏源码(如何独立完成游戏源代码的创作?)
魂天魂天
怎么自己创作游戏源码(如何独立完成游戏源代码的创作?)
创作游戏源码是一个复杂且需要多方面技能的过程,包括编程、设计、艺术和音效等。以下是一些基本步骤和建议: 确定游戏类型:首先,你需要决定你想要制作什么样的游戏。这可能涉及到选择游戏引擎(如UNITY, UNREAL ENGINE, GODOT等)、游戏类型(如动作、冒险、策略、模拟等)以及目标平台(PC, 主机, 移动设备等)。 学习编程语言:根据你的游戏引擎,选择一个或多个适合的编程语言。例如,如果你使用UNITY,你可能会学习C#;如果你使用GODOT,你可能会选择PYTHON。 设计游戏概念:在开始编码之前,你需要有一个清晰的游戏概念。这包括游戏的基本规则、玩法机制、角色设计、关卡设计等。 编写代码:根据设计好的游戏概念,开始编写代码。这通常包括创建游戏对象、管理游戏状态、处理用户输入、渲染游戏画面等。 测试与调试:在完成主要代码后,进行彻底的测试以确保游戏运行流畅,没有错误。同时,调试是必要的,它可以帮助找出并修复游戏中的问题。 优化性能:确保你的游戏在目标平台上运行流畅。这可能涉及到优化代码、减少资源加载时间、优化渲染效果等。 添加功能和内容:随着游戏的进行,你可以添加新的功能和内容来保持玩家的兴趣。这可能包括新的角色、道具、关卡等。 发布和维护:一旦游戏开发完成,你可以将其发布到各种平台,如STEAM、APP STORE、GOOGLE PLAY等。发布后,持续收集用户反馈,并根据需要进行更新和维护。 学习与成长:游戏开发是一个不断学习和成长的过程。通过阅读相关书籍、观看教程、参加在线课程等方式,你可以不断提升自己的技能。 总之,创作游戏源码是一个需要耐心和创造力的过程。不断实践和学习将帮助你更好地掌握这一技能。
一世轮回﹌一场情一世轮回﹌一场情
创作游戏源码是一个复杂但有趣的过程,它需要开发者具备一定的编程知识和创造力。以下是一些步骤和建议,帮助你开始创作自己的游戏源码: 学习基础知识: (1) 熟悉至少一种编程语言,如C 、C#或JAVA。 (2) 学习游戏设计的基本概念,包括游戏循环、事件处理、资源管理等。 选择合适的引擎: (1) 根据项目需求选择一个合适的游戏开发引擎,如UNITY、UNREAL ENGINE、GODOT等。 (2) 学习该引擎的文档和API,以便更好地理解其功能和限制。 创建游戏架构: (1) 确定游戏的玩法机制、角色、敌人、关卡等元素。 (2) 设计游戏的基本框架,包括用户界面、游戏状态、数据存储等。 编写代码: (1) 使用选定的编程语言开始编写代码。 (2) 实现游戏循环,确保游戏能够持续运行。 (3) 实现游戏的主要功能,如角色移动、碰撞检测、得分系统等。 (4) 添加额外的功能,如音效、动画、网络通信等。 优化性能: (1) 确保游戏代码高效运行,避免不必要的计算和内存消耗。 (2) 使用适当的数据结构和算法来提高性能。 测试和调试: (1) 对游戏进行彻底的测试,确保没有BUG。 (2) 使用调试工具来找出和修复问题。 发布和维护: (1) 将游戏发布到平台,如STEAM、APP STORE等。 (2) 根据玩家反馈进行必要的更新和维护。 学习资源: (1) 阅读相关书籍、教程和博客,以加深对游戏开发的理解。 (2) 观看在线课程和视频,学习新的技术和技巧。 社区参与: (1) 加入游戏开发社区,与其他开发者交流经验。 (2) 参加开发者会议和活动,了解行业动态。 总之,创作游戏源码是一个不断学习和实践的过程。随着经验的积累,你将能够创作出更加复杂和引人入胜的游戏。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

源码相关问答

  • 2026-02-28 微擎源码怎么运行(如何启动并运行微擎项目源码?)

    微擎源码的运行需要遵循以下步骤: 首先,确保你已经安装了PHP和MYSQL。这两个是运行任何基于PHP的网站所必需的。 下载并安装微擎源码。你可以从微擎官方网站或者其他可靠的来源下载源码。 解压下载的源码包。...

  • 2026-02-28 源码有了怎么建站(源码已备,如何高效搭建网站?)

    在有了源码之后,建站过程可以分为以下几个步骤: 选择域名和购买主机:首先需要选择一个合适的域名,并购买一个稳定的主机空间。确保域名易于记忆且与网站主题相关,而主机空间则要考虑到网站的访问速度、稳定性等因素。 安装...

  • 2026-02-28 opencv怎么下载源码包(如何获取OpenCV源码包的详细步骤?)

    要下载OPENCV的源码包,请按照以下步骤操作: 访问OPENCV官方网站(HTTPS://OPENCV.ORG/RELEASES/)并找到适合您操作系统的版本。 点击“DOWNLOAD”按钮,选择与您的操作系统...

  • 2026-02-28 脚本解密源码怎么用(如何有效使用脚本解密源码?)

    要解密脚本源码,首先需要了解脚本的编程语言和加密方式。然后,可以使用相应的解密工具或方法来解密脚本源码。以下是一些常见的解密方法: 暴力破解法:对于简单的加密算法,可以尝试使用暴力破解法来解密脚本源码。这种方法通过尝...

  • 2026-02-28 源码根目录怎么打开(如何打开源码根目录?)

    要打开源码根目录,你可以按照以下步骤进行操作: 首先确保你已经安装了GIT。如果没有安装,请访问 HTTPS://GIT-SCM.COM/DOWNLOAD/ 下载并安装适合你操作系统的GIT版本。 打开命令行或终...

  • 2026-02-28 捷安特溯源码怎么查(如何查询捷安特自行车的溯源码信息?)

    要查询捷安特(GIANT)自行车的溯源码,您需要遵循以下步骤: 访问捷安特官方网站:首先,打开您的网络浏览器并访问捷安特的官方网站。 查找产品信息:在网站上找到您想要查询的产品页面。通常,产品页面会显示产品的详细...

网络技术推荐栏目
推荐搜索问题
源码最新问答

问答网AI智能助手
Hi,我是您的智能问答助手!您可以在输入框内输入问题,让我帮您及时解答相关疑问。
您可以这样问我:
溯源码怎么抠下来(如何安全地移除溯源码?)
源码根目录怎么打开(如何打开源码根目录?)
java有源码怎么运行(如何运行Java源码?)
茶叶溯源码怎么查询(如何查询茶叶的溯源信息?)
捷安特溯源码怎么查(如何查询捷安特自行车的溯源码信息?)